Transaction 2eefcccdec644a3aaeb1e48892f912f30f14e7d42200f88d3f30f4069e27e277

1 Input
2 Outputs
  • 2eefcccdec644a3aaeb1e48892f912f30f14e7d42200f88d3f30f4069e27e277:0
  • value  3502884
    address  3DFwubHxw99ksyygsFbmPopVs56ybBdQ1w
  • 2eefcccdec644a3aaeb1e48892f912f30f14e7d42200f88d3f30f4069e27e277:1
  • value  17115854
    address  36TZYLiYfpW4AU2vrvwNxTEUWez1YB9WHD